Duality in spirituality refers to the idea that there are two opposing forces at play in the universe, and within ourselves. This concept is often represented as the struggle between good and evil, light and dark, or positive and negative energies. In many spiritual traditions, duality is seen as a fundamental aspect of existence, and understanding and embracing this duality is essential for spiritual growth and enlightenment.

The concept of duality can be found in many religious and philosophical traditions around the world. In Hinduism, for example, the concept of duality is represented by the opposing forces of Shiva and Shakti, or masculine and feminine energies. In Taoism, the yin and yang symbol represents the balance of opposing forces in the universe. In Christianity, the struggle between good and evil is a central theme, with the idea that humans are constantly faced with choices between right and wrong. Understanding duality in spirituality means recognizing that these opposing forces are not necessarily in conflict, but rather complement each other and are necessary for balance and harmony.

Recognizing the inner struggle between good and evil

The inner struggle between good and evil is a universal theme that has been explored in literature, art, and religious texts for centuries. This struggle is often depicted as a battle between the higher self and the lower self, or the angel on one shoulder and the devil on the other. In spiritual traditions, this inner conflict is seen as a fundamental aspect of the human experience, and overcoming this struggle is essential for spiritual growth and enlightenment.

The concept of the inner struggle between good and evil can be found in many religious and philosophical traditions. In Buddhism, for example, the concept of dukkha, or suffering, is seen as a result of the human tendency to cling to desires and attachments, which leads to negative actions and thoughts. In Islam, the concept of jihad refers to the inner struggle to overcome one’s own ego and desires in order to submit to the will of Allah. In Christianity, the story of Adam and Eve in the Garden of Eden represents the struggle between obedience to God and temptation from the devil. Recognizing this inner struggle is an important step on the path to spiritual growth, as it allows individuals to confront their own weaknesses and work towards overcoming them.

Embracing the light and dark within oneself

Embracing the light and dark within oneself is a crucial aspect of spiritual growth and self-discovery. The light represents our positive qualities such as love, compassion, and wisdom, while the dark represents our negative qualities such as fear, anger, and ignorance. Embracing both aspects of ourselves allows us to achieve a greater sense of wholeness and balance, leading to spiritual enlightenment.

In many spiritual traditions, embracing the light and dark within oneself is seen as a necessary step on the path to self-realization. In Hinduism, for example, the goddess Kali represents both destruction and creation, symbolizing the dual nature of existence. In Jungian psychology, the concept of the shadow self refers to the unconscious aspects of our personality that we may not want to acknowledge, but are essential for personal growth. Embracing the light and dark within oneself means accepting all aspects of our being, both positive and negative, and working towards integrating them into a harmonious whole.

Seeking forgiveness and redemption on the path to salvation

Seeking forgiveness and redemption is a central theme in many spiritual traditions around the world. The idea of atonement for past wrongdoings and seeking forgiveness from a higher power or from others is seen as essential for spiritual growth and salvation. This process allows individuals to release themselves from guilt and shame, and move towards a state of inner peace and wholeness.

In Christianity, seeking forgiveness and redemption is central to the concept of salvation. The belief in Jesus Christ as a savior who died for humanity’s sins allows believers to seek forgiveness for their own sins through repentance and faith. In Buddhism, seeking forgiveness is a key aspect of the practice of metta, or loving-kindness, which involves cultivating compassion for oneself and others. Seeking forgiveness and redemption on the path to salvation means acknowledging one’s own mistakes and shortcomings, and working towards making amends and becoming a better person.

Overcoming obstacles and temptations along the way

On the journey towards spiritual enlightenment, individuals are often faced with obstacles and temptations that can hinder their progress. These obstacles can take many forms, such as negative thought patterns, addictive behaviors, or external challenges in life. Overcoming these obstacles requires strength, perseverance, and a deep commitment to personal growth.

In many spiritual traditions, overcoming obstacles and temptations is seen as an essential part of the spiritual journey. In Hinduism, for example, the concept of maya refers to the illusion of material existence that can distract individuals from their true spiritual nature. In Islam, the concept of jihad refers to the struggle against one’s own ego and desires in order to submit to the will of Allah. Overcoming obstacles and temptations along the way requires individuals to cultivate self-discipline, mindfulness, and a strong sense of purpose.

Finding balance and harmony in the journey towards spiritual enlightenment

Finding balance and harmony is a central goal on the journey towards spiritual enlightenment. This involves achieving a sense of equilibrium between opposing forces such as light and dark, good and evil, or positive and negative energies. Finding balance allows individuals to experience a greater sense of peace, wholeness, and connection with the divine.

In many spiritual traditions, finding balance and harmony is seen as essential for personal growth and enlightenment. In Taoism, for example, the yin-yang symbol represents the balance of opposing forces in the universe. In Buddhism, finding balance is central to the practice of mindfulness meditation, which involves cultivating awareness of one’s thoughts and emotions without attachment or aversion. Finding balance and harmony in the journey towards spiritual enlightenment requires individuals to cultivate self-awareness, self-acceptance, and a deep sense of inner peace.

Embracing the journey of self-discovery and transformation

Embracing the journey of self-discovery and transformation is an essential aspect of spiritual growth. This process involves exploring one’s own beliefs, values, strengths, weaknesses, and desires in order to gain a deeper understanding of oneself. Through this process, individuals can experience profound personal growth and transformation.

In many spiritual traditions, embracing the journey of self-discovery is seen as essential for achieving spiritual enlightenment. In Hinduism, for example, the concept of atman refers to the true self or soul that exists beyond the ego. In Buddhism, self-discovery is central to the practice of vipassana meditation, which involves gaining insight into one’s own nature through mindfulness. Embracing the journey of self-discovery and transformation requires individuals to cultivate self-reflection, introspection, and a willingness to confront their own fears and limitations.
